CHINESE PIRATES.
LOOT A BRITISH STEAMER. By Teleeraph—Press Association—Copyright (Ecc. November 25, 1.15 a.m.) ■ Hong-Kong, November 21. Chinese pirates on the West River looted tho British steamer Shinon.. They killed tho chief officer, Mr. Nicholson, who boarded tlu Chinese steamer. One hundred thousand dollars were stolen.
